BAKED LEMON GARLIC HALIBUT



Baked Lemon Garlic Halibut image

With this Baked Lemon Garlic Halibut, clean eating never got any easier. In 25 minutes you've got yourself a delicious piece of halibut fish baked to perfection in a lemon and garlic marinade.

Provided by Joanna Cismaru

Categories     Dinner     Lunch     Main Course

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 11

3 tablespoon olive oil
1/3 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
1 teaspoon smoked paprika
1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es
6 cloves garlic (minced)
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 teaspoon sea salt
1 teaspoon dried dill
1 pound halibut fillet
1 tomato (diced)
2 tablespoon fresh parsley (chopped)

Steps:

  • In a 9x13 inch casserole dish whisk together the first 8 ingredients.
  • Place the halibut fillet in the casserole dish, then flip it over to get some of the marinade on both sides. You can also cut the halibut fillet into smaller individual pieces, if preferred. Cover with plastic wrap and marinate for about 30 minutes to 2 hours in the fridge.
  • Preheat your oven to 350 F degrees.
  • Remove the plastic wrap from the casserole dish and place the dish in the oven. Bake for 20 minutes or until cooked through.
  • Serve immediately, garnished with some parsley and/or chopped tomatoes, if desired.

LEMON GARLIC TILAPIA



Lemon Garlic Tilapia image

This is a delicious and healthy recipe that takes no time at all to make. You can bake it or even grill it. Tastes great either way!

Provided by Eireann

Categories     Seafood     Fish     Tilapia

Time 40m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 each tilapia fillets
3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1 tablespoon butter, melted
1 clove garlic, finely chopped
1 teaspoon dried parsley flakes
1 dash p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Spray a baking dish with non-stick cooking spray.
  • Rinse tilapia fillets under cool water, and pat dry with paper towels.
  • Place fillets in baking dish. Pour lemon juice over fillets, then drizzle butter on top. Sprinkle with garlic, parsley, and pepper.
  • Bake in preheated oven until the fish is white and flakes when pulled apart with a fork, about 30 minutes.

BAKED FISH WITH LEMON CREAM SAUCE (ONE BAKING DISH!)



Baked Fish with Lemon Cream Sauce (One Baking Dish!) image

Recipe video above. A fantastic quick-fix dinner - baked fish in a lemon cream sauce, all made in ONE PAN! Don't let the short ingredient list fool you, this tastes so good! The key to the tasty sauce is the fish juices that leeches out while baking and is essentially the broth for the sauce!

Provided by Nagi | RecipeTin Eats

Categories     Dinner

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 9

4 x 150- 180g / 5 - 6 oz fish fillets (, about 1.5cm / 1/2" thick, skinless and boneless (Note 1))
50g / 4 tbsp unsalted butter
1/4 cup cream, heavy / thickened ((See Note 2 for sub options))
1 - 2 garlic cloves (, minced)
1 tbsp Dijon mustard
1 1/2 tbsp lemon juice
Salt & pepper
1 1/2 tbsp eschallots (French onion) (, finely chopped (Note 3))
Fresh parsley and lemon slices (, to serve)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 200°C / 390°F (all oven types).
  • Place fish in a baking dish - ensure the fish isn't crammed in too snugly. See video or photos in post. Sprinkle both sides of fish with salt and pepper.
  • Place butter, cream, garlic, mustard, lemon juice, salt and pepper in a microwave proof jug or bowl. Microwave in 2 x 30 sec bursts, stirring in between, until melted and smooth.
  • Sprinkle fish with shallots, then pour over sauce.
  • Bake for 10 - 12 minutes, or until fish is just cooked. Remove from oven and transfer fish to serving plates. Spoon over sauce, and garnish with parsley and lemon wedges if using.

BAKED COD RECIPE WITH LEMON AND GARLIC



Baked Cod Recipe with Lemon and Garlic image

Best baked cod recipe out there! Prepared Mediterranean style with a few spices and a mixture of lemon juice, olive oil and lots of garlic. Bakes in 15 mins!

Provided by Suzy Karadsheh

Categories     Entree

Time 22m

Number Of Ingredients 12

1.5 lb Cod fillet pieces, (4-6 pieces)
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ley leaves
5 tbsp fresh lemon juice
5 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
2 tbsp melted butter
5 garlic cloves, (minced)
1/3 cup all-purpose flour
1 tsp ground coriander
3/4 tsp sweet Spanish paprika
3/4 tsp ground cumin
3/4 tsp salt
1/2 tsp black p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Mix together the lemon juice, olive oil, and melted butter in a shallow bowl (do not add the garlic yet). Set aside.
  • In another shallow bowl, mix the all-purpose flour, spices, salt and pepper. Set next to the lemon sauce.
  • Pat the fish dry. Dip the fish in the lemon sauce then dip it in the flour mixture. Shake off excess flour. Reserve the lemon sauce for later.
  •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in a cast iron skillet (or an oven-safe pan) over medium-high heat (watch the oil to be sure it is shimmering but not smoking). Add the fish and sear on each side to give it some color, but do not fully cook (about 2 minutes on each side). Remove the skillet from heat.
  • To the remaining lemon sauce, add the minced garlic and mix. Drizzle all over the fish fillets.
  • Bake in the heated oven until the fish flakes easily with a fork (10 minutes should do it, but begin checking earlier). Remove from the heat and sprinkle chopped parsley. Serve immediately.

LEMON GARLIC MACKEREL



Lemon Garlic Mackerel image

Mackerel is a recent discovery for me. I never knew how to cook it but I learned quickly once I discovered how cheap it is and how good it is for you! This is a really simple way to cook it.

Provided by Sackville

Categories     Very Low Carbs

Time 15m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 (100 g) mackerel fillets
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 lemon, juice of
salt
pepper

Steps:

  • Lay the fillets of fish on a baking tray, which has been covered with foil for easy clean up.
  • Sprinkle with salt and leave for 5-10 minutes. This helps give the flesh a firmer texture but you may omit this step if you prefer.
  • Meanwhile, preheat the oven grill.
  • Mix together the garlic, lemon and some freshly ground black pepper.
  • Pour over the mackerel and then put in the oven to grill for about 5 minutes.
  • If you have some fresh herbs like parsley to hand you could finely chop them and sprinkle them over the fish at this point.
  • Serve with your favourite veggies.
